This expansive CityCenterDC dining room exudes business-lunch vibes, but any reason is a good one to have chef Amy Brandwein’s handmade pastas, especially the chewy buckwheat chitarra and the luxurious pappardelle with chestnut. The always-polished service shines. Stop into the pint-size mercato next door for fresh pastas to make at home, and visit casual sibling Piccolina across the street for a standout eggplant parm.
